For a while now, I've been trying to find out whether 3 of the Xbox 360 wireless microphones (the ones that come with Lips & will soon also be sold separately) could be used at once with The Beatles: Rock Band.
After never receiving confirmation from Microsoft after contacting them in a variety of ways (including email and Twitter), I pretty much gave up.
Then, Harmonix created official Twitter accounts for Rock Band (@RockBand) and TB:RB (@TheBeatlesRB)! They had to know! (And they did!)
sailerman: @TheBeatlesRB Can 3 of the Xbox 360 wireless mics be used at the same time? I want to get an all wireless setup for The Beatles: Rock Band!
TheBeatlesRB: @sailerman Yes, 3 Xbox 360 wireless mics can be used at the same time so you can create an all-wireless set-up for TB:RB. Woohoo!
So there you have it, Harmonix has officially confirmed that everyone singing can use a wireless microphone! If you can find Lips cheap, pick it up, and if you've already got Lips, go get another mic on eBay (like I have)!

Dont the Lips/Wireless Mics take up a controller slot on the 360? If so, how is it possible to have 3 wireless mics + drums + guitar + bass when the controller max is 4?
Hockeyabe
08-04-2009, 05:27 PM
The lips mics only take up a slot when a controller is on. So if you are playing lips 2 player, and only have one controller, it still works and only one quadrant is lit on the console. I have never tried more than the 2.
